Hard to say how many people finally attended this historic weekend from Toronto, Ottawa and Montreal but it seems as though the numbers grew as the weekend progressed. Congratulations to all of those who organized the various events for the weekend.


Despite the roller coaster weather fronts, everyone managed to move, meet and mingle between the clubs during the different events planned. Lots of stories were shared, mechanical advice and adjustments made, as well as lots of laughter.


It is such a tremendous feeling of kinship when meeting those who share the same love for our cars. Time slips quietly by as similar stories of restoration, reparation and adventures are described. What an amazing group of young hearted people!


While Friday was a travel day for most, it culminated with a pizza party getting to know members from the different clubs.


Saturday was a well planned drive to a local restaurant, The Cove and then a visit to a winery. With enough time to relax or nap, everyone braved the tremendous electrical storm to make way to a brewery close by. There many met their match with twenty five historical questions about the MG evolution. We won't say it was fixed however, Jeremy's father won! Gord Clark was a close second but Jeremy did prepare the quiz???


Sunday dawned beautiful with no trace of the heavy rains the night before. We gathered for an aerial shot with all the collected MG members from the three clubs and then we made our way to the British Car Show. There is no doubt that the MG group outnumbered any other car there.
